NeighbourhoodThis detached home on Rijnbandijk 24A in Maurik sits on a truly remarkable plot of 113,785 m², that's over 11 hectares. The house itself dates from 1800 and has an energy label G, so you're buying a piece of history with high heating costs to expect. At €750,000, the price is in line with what you'd typically pay for a detached house in Buren given the enormous land.
The neighbourhood Verspreide huizen Maurik is a rural area with 1,620 residents, mostly living in single-family homes (94%). It's a quiet, family-oriented place: 275 households have children, and the average household size is 2.4. With an address density of just 348 per km², it's the least urban category, you'll find peace and space here. There are no resident reviews available for this neighbourhood.
For your daily shopping, Jumbo is just around the corner. Two primary schools are within a ten-minute walk: De Boogerd and Basisschool De Hoeksteen. The municipality Buren offers a rural setting with basic amenities nearby, though secondary education is further away. A restaurant is a couple of streets away, and the nearest train station is 10.1 km, so a car is handy.
